
Javier and Zoila go to Genevieve to ask if she’ll be their witness for their marriage. She thinks she’ll be both the witness and maid-of-honor since she thinks they’ll be having a huge wedding versus a court wedding like they planned on having. They correct Genevieve and let her know that they’ll be having a court wedding since they need to get married in 3 days before Javier leaves for a restaurant opening. Knowing the way Genevieve is, she’s not having any of that. She tells the couple they’re going to have the wedding at her house and since it’s a mansion, the wedding will be over the top now that she’s the wedding planner. While it’s a bit extreme it is very kind of Genevieve to do this for Zoila. After all, she is Zoila’s boss. I love the relationship that Genevieve and Zoila have developed over the seasons of the show. It may be unrealistic to happen in the real-world but it’s nice to see on the show.
After the girls accompany Zoila to her wedding dress fitting one more person finds out the truth behind the baby’s father. As Rosie is helping Zoila take off one of the gowns she notices how much Zoila has grown. She questions whether or not Zoila is telling the truth about only being 2 months pregnant because she looks to be about 4 months pregnant. Rosie mentions that if it were true, this would mean she was pregnant before the shooting. Rosie is one smart cookie because she quickly starts to put things together and figures out who the baby’s father is on her own. She remembers that Zoila had a one-night-stand with Pablo right before the wedding which would make sense as to why Zoila looks 4 months pregnant. She’s already figured out the baby isn’t Javier’s but Zoila comes clean and tells her the baby is really Pablo’s.
Another maid has rolled into town and seeks Marisol’s help on finding a job. The difference between this maid and all the rest that Marisol works with is that he’s a guy. At first Marisol rejects helping Jesse because she focuses on helping women but it seems like she’ll need Jesse’s help. One of Marisol’s stubborn customers has fired every single maid except for Jesse. The reasoning behind him wanting to be a maid is that this job is a lot different from his last. Jesse tells Marisol that he was the only one from his group of friends that made it home from war. He likes how calm this job is compared to being in the military and being a maid allows him to forget about focusing on every horrific thing he’s had to see while in the war. Spence meets with Ernesto alone to find out what his intentions are and to see for himself, the undead man. Ernesto begins to explain that the entire 5 years that everyone thought he was dead, he was being held captive by a drug cartel. Spence tells Ernesto that he needs time to find out a way to tell Rosie everything because she just got out of a coma and he’s worried about her health. Ernesto thinks Spence is simply trying to cover up the fact that he’s worried Rosie will leave him for Ernesto which I also think is the case. Spence fails to remember that Ernesto has a son, Miguel and there’s no way you could stop a man from seeing his own child. When Spence leaves the meeting Ernesto follows to make sure he gets his chance to see Rosie. This is headed towards disaster.
